Lady Indians defeat Wilmington; Indians fall by one goal to Hurricane
The Hillsboro Indians and Lady Indians traveled to Clinton County on Monday evening (Aug. 18) where the boys team lost by one goal, while the girls team won with a dominating performance.
In the girls game both Kobie Miles and Ella Jordan each scored five goals en route to a 13-0 shutout win.
Also with goals in the win were Grace Palmer with one, and scoring two goals was Arianna Evans. Assists were credited to Miles and Evans with one each. At goal in the shutout for HHS was Phoebe Holland.
The win moved the Lady Indians to 2-0 overall.
For the boys match, the Indians had 16 shots in a physical match with the Hurricane in non-conference play, falling by a 1-0 score. At goal for HHS was Owen Davis as the freshman finished with seven saves.
The loss dropped HHS to 0-2 on the season.
